trueblue82 Posted September 27, 2014 Share Posted September 27, 2014 The Rams (2-2) travel 20 miles west to take on the Bears (0-3). The Rams are coming off of 36-6 win over Groveton, which followed up a 30-28 nail biter over Cayuga. They opened the season with consecutive losses to Tenaha and Woodville. The Bears are coming off of a loss to Lovelady, which followed losses in weeks 1 and 2 to AllSaints and Harleton. Both teams need to go into their district races off of a win. The Bears have to deal with Tenaha, Maud, Mt. Enterprise, Overton and Fruitvale in District 11 2A D2. The Rams will face Shelbyville, West Sabine, San Augustine, Cushing and Beckville in District 10 2A D1. Interesting fact: the two teams have met four times in the Gandy area at Joaquin. All four have been Ram blowouts, including a 42-14 thrashing of a Bears team that came to Ram Stadium with a 8-0 record in 2012. With most teams having a bye week this week, I expect a lot of "extra" fans at this one, particularly from Shelbyville and Tenaha. This is the ONLY game in Shelby County this week.
